Ineffable Intelligence: $1.1 Billion Seed Funding At $5.1 Billion Valuation Raised For Reinforcement Learning AI

A new artificial intelligence startup founded by a former Google DeepMind leader has raised a record-breaking seed round, according to a CNBC report, underscoring surging investor appetite for next-generation AI systems. Ineffable Intelligence, founded by renowned AI researcher David Silver, secured approximately $1.1 billion in seed funding, one of the largest early-stage financings ever recorded. The round values the company at roughly $5.1 billion and includes participation from major global investors, including Nvidia and Google, as well as leading venture capital firms.

The company, launched in late 2025 and headquartered in London, is focused on developing advanced AI systems based on reinforcement learning rather than traditional large language models. Silver, who previously led key breakthroughs such as AlphaGo, is pursuing a “superlearner” approach in which AI systems learn autonomously through experience instead of relying on human-generated data.

The funding highlights a broader shift in the AI landscape, where elite researchers are leaving established labs to build independent companies targeting foundational breakthroughs. Investors are increasingly backing these efforts at unprecedented scale, even before products or revenue models are fully defined.

The involvement of major technology players, including Nvidia and Google, reflects strategic interest in shaping the next wave of AI infrastructure and capabilities. Nvidia alone is reported to have contributed a substantial portion of the funding, reinforcing its role as a key enabler of advanced AI development.

Ineffable Intelligence enters a rapidly evolving competitive landscape, where other heavily funded AI startups are pursuing alternative architectures beyond conventional generative models. The company’s emphasis on reinforcement learning could position it as a differentiated player if it successfully addresses scalability and performance challenges.

The record-setting round also marks a milestone for Europe’s technology ecosystem, signaling that the region is increasingly capable of attracting and retaining top-tier AI talent and capital.
